Impact Food Group (IFG) is one of England’s fastest-growing school food providers, serving around one million students every day across more than 1,500 schools. We are dedicated to delivering high-quality, nutritious meals that support student wellbeing and enjoyment. Our brands include Innovate, Cucina, Chapter One (Independent Schools), Hutchison, and Dolce, reflecting our breadth of experience and reach across the school catering sector. About the role:

  • This role is a 3 months Fixed Term contract.
  • School Location: The Howard of Effingham School, Leatherhead, KT24 5JR.
  • Working Days: Monday to Friday.
  • Shifts & Working hours: 10am-2pm (20 hours per week).
  • Working Weeks: 38 weeks per year (term time only).
  • Pay Details: £10,676 per Annum.

What You’ll Be Doing:

  • Work as part of the catering team to provide a friendly, efficient, and hygienic service.
  • Assist in preparing food and snacks for the site.
  • Serve customers at the counter and operate the till.
  • Keep kitchen and dining areas clean, tidy, and safe at all times.

We welcome applicants with excellent customer service skills, ideally from catering or retail backgrounds. But don’t worry if that’s not you—we’re not just in the business of making school food; we’re here to make good food that our clients and customers love!
